The Clinical Training Manager oversees the training, onboarding, and ongoing education of clinical and non-clinical Care Management staff with a focus on utilization management workflows and the effective use of clinical information systems, including Jiva. This role ensures high-quality performance by building staff competency, supporting system adoption, and aligning training programs with organizational and departmental goals. As a working manager, this position provides hands-on training, manages training initiatives, develops content, and supports performance improvement in partnership with clinical leadership. The manager also serves as a key liaison with IT, system administrators, and quality teams to ensure training materials reflect current workflows, compliance requirements, and system updates.
